Cervélo R5 2026: Anticipating the Next Evolution of the Lightweight Climbing Road Bike

The Cervélo R5 has long been a benchmark in the realm of road bikes dedicated to climbing and mixed-terrain racing, celebrated for its balance of lightness, stiffness, and unexpected comfort. With 2026 on the horizon, the cycling industry eagerly anticipates the next iteration of this iconic model. This article aims to provide a technical and impartial analysis of the probable innovations and key features that might define the new Cervélo R5 2026, based on current technological trends and Cervélo's engineering philosophy. The goal is to offer a detailed breakdown for athletes, enthusiasts, and industry professionals.

The Cervélo R5's DNA: Lightweight and Climbing Performance

The R5 series has always stood out for its exceptional climbing capabilities. The challenge for Cervélo, with the 2026 model, will be to maintain and enhance this distinctive characteristic, integrating it with the latest innovations in aerodynamics, integration, and comfort, without compromising weight. The Cervélo R5 2026 is anticipated to be a further optimization of the formula that has made this model famous.

Expected Technical Innovations for the Cervélo R5 2026

Expectations for the Cervélo R5 2026 focus on several key areas where technological progress is most evident.

1. Frame: Ultralight and New Carbon Layups

Primary Goal: Further Weight Reduction: Lightness remains the mantra for the R5. We expect the adoption of new high-modulus carbon fibers and optimized layup processes. The target will likely be a frame even lighter than the current one (which is around 700 grams for a size 54), pushing towards or below the 650-gram mark, while maintaining or improving stiffness.

Optimized Stiffness: Power transfer is crucial. The frame will be designed to maximize torsional stiffness in the bottom bracket and head tube areas, ensuring every watt of power is efficiently transferred to the rear wheel.

Thru-Axle Standards and Dropouts: Confirmation of thru-axles for increased wheel-to-frame stiffness, with possible refinements for greater lightness or ease of use.

2. Aerodynamics: Subtle Integration for Speed

Aero-Climbing Blend: Although the R5 is a climbing bike, Cervélo will never ignore aerodynamics. The new Cervélo R5 2026 will integrate subtle yet effective aerodynamic solutions, likely derived from lessons learned with the S5, but adapted not to compromise weight. This could include slightly optimized tube profiles (without going towards "deep aero" shapes) and a more integrated fork design.

Full Cable Integration: The trend towards total integration of cables and hoses (brakes and shifting) will be pushed to the extreme. The frame and cockpit design will be engineered to completely hide every element, reducing aerodynamic drag and enhancing aesthetics.

3. Cockpit and Ergonomics: Cleanliness and Customization

Integrated Handlebar/Stem: The Cervélo R5 2026 will very likely adopt an integrated carbon handlebar/stem system (or at least an extremely clean solution) designed to be light, stiff, and aerodynamic. These systems often allow for completely internal cable routing.

Optimized Cockpit Geometry: The pursuit of the ideal riding position for performance will be supported by well-thought-out stack and reach options, allowing cyclists to find their perfect fit with ease.

4. Comfort and Compliance: For Long Days in the Saddle

Vibration Damping Capacity: Despite its racing orientation, the R5 has always been known for a surprising level of comfort. The Cervélo R5 2026 will aim to further improve the frame's ability to absorb road vibrations, utilizing controlled flex in certain areas of the frame (e.g., seat stays, seatpost) to increase compliance without sacrificing stiffness.

Wider Tire Clearance: The trend towards wider tires (e.g., effective 28mm or 30mm) is well-established for improving comfort and grip. The new R5 will provide ample clearance to accommodate these tires, offering versatility and better performance on imperfect asphalt.

5. Components and Drivetrain: Digital Excellence

Exclusive Electronic Groupsets: The Cervélo R5 2026 will almost certainly be equipped exclusively with high-end electronic drivetrains (Shimano Dura-Ace Di2, SRAM Red eTap AXS, or Campagnolo Super Record Wireless), given its market positioning. Integration with these systems will be seamless.

Disc Brakes: Hydraulic disc brakes will be the universal standard, with a focus on heat dissipation and modulation.

Lightweight and Aerodynamic Wheels: Stock configurations will include lightweight carbon wheels with shallow-to-mid profiles (25-45mm), optimized for climbing but with an aerodynamic advantage. There might be an emphasis on the overall lightness of the wheelset.

Integrated Power Meter: Many high-end models will likely include an integrated power meter in the cranks or crankset as standard.
